Overview
DRW Holdings, LLC is currently searching for a Full-Time Gulfstream G550 Pilot to join our operation currently at the KGYY airport. The ideal candidate will need to be a standout individual while seeking excellence in every aspect of their performance. Join a hardworking team who prioritizes safety of flight and professionalism while adhering to DRW’s unique culture of service, transparency and integrity.
Essential Responsibilities/Duties
- Responsible for safe operation of a Gulfstream G550 aircraft.
- Responsible for conducting flights in a safe and prudent manner in accordance with, but not limited to the following items:
- Reviewing the maintenance status of the aircraft.
- The conduct of a proper pre-flight inspection in accordance with the approved Aircraft Flight Manual.
- A complete check of weather and facilities along the route to be flown and airports to be used, including alternate airports.
- Ensure the flight is conducted in accordance with the policies and procedures of the flight department and applicable Federal Aviation Regulations.
- Ensure the safety of all passengers, aircraft and crew.
- Accurate completion of all trip paperwork in accordance with current procedures.
Qualifications
- Total time = 3500 hours (preferred)
- Total time = 2000 hours (minimum)
- PIC = 1500 hours
- MEL = 1500 hours (preferred)
- MEL = 500 hours (minimum)
- MEL PIC = 500 hours
- Turbine PIC = 500 hours
- Instrument = 250 hours
Specific Qualifications/Certifications
- Type rated on Gulfstream G550 (preferred)
- Turbine experience required
- First class medical required
- Must be able to work on an on-call basis
- Must be able to complete ICAO International procedures and all assigned training
- Primary residence within a 2-hour drive from KGYY or willing to relocate.

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ene
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
-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
-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
